Sweet Potato Crunch: A Classic Delight
Fundamentals
Sweet potato crunch starts with its star ingredient: the sweet potato. Choosing the right ones sets the stage for a flavor-filled dish. Look for firm, unblemished potatoes with smooth skin. They should feel heavy for their size. When baked, sweet potatoes turn tender and sweet, creating a wonderful base.
The magic lies in how you prepare the sweet potatoes. Begin by preheating your oven to 400°F. Line a baking sheet with aluminum foil for easy cleanup. After washing and cleaning the sweet potatoes, place them on the prepared baking sheet. A sharp knife comes in handy for making a slit in each potato, allowing steam to escape while they bake.
Bake those sweet potatoes for about one to one and a half hours. You want them soft enough to scoop out the flesh easily once they cool. Allow them to rest after baking. The creamy texture develops further, ready to be transformed into a delectable mixture.
Preparation/Setup
With the sweet potatoes out of the oven and cooled, it’s time to turn them into the base for sweet potato crunch. Start by scooping the soft flesh out and placing it in a deep bowl. Use a fork or potato masher to achieve your desired texture. Some prefer creamy while others like it slightly chunky; either works well.
Next, add maple syrup, vanilla extract, melted butter, ground cinnamon, and heavy cream to the mashed sweet potatoes. Mix well, tasting along the way to ensure the sweetness meets your preference. Remember, the natural sweetness of sweet potatoes can vary significantly, so adjust the maple syrup to achieve the perfect balance.
After mixing, spread this beautiful concoction into a 2-3 quarts baking dish. Level it out with the back of a spoon to create the ideal foundation for your sweet potato crunch.
Crafting the Perfect Crunch
Technique
The crunch topping in sweet potato crunch is what takes this dish to the next level. Start by preparing the ingredients: chopped pecans, flour, brown sugar, cold butter, and an additional 1/2 cup of maple syrup. This combination forms a delectable layer that contrasts beautifully with the creamy sweet potato base.
In a medium bowl, mix half of the chopped pecans with flour, brown sugar, and cold butter. Use your fingers or a pastry cutter to blend these until the mixture resembles coarse crumbs. The goal is to achieve a crumbly consistency that will crisp up perfectly when baked.
Spread the remaining chopped pecans over the sweet potato filling, and then sprinkle the prepared topping on top. Ensure even coverage; the more crunch, the better!
Tips/Tricks
Creating a perfect sweet potato crunch involves a few tips to enhance your results. First, for added depth of flavor, consider roasting your pecans before adding them to the topping. Lightly toasting them brings out their nuttiness and provides an extra layer of complexity in taste.
If you like a little more spice, try adding a pinch of nutmeg or allspice into the sweet potato mixture. These spices blend well with cinnamon and elevate the overall flavor profile.
Lastly, don’t rush the mixing process. Take time to ensure all ingredients blend harmoniously. This simple step makes a significant difference, resulting in a creamy texture and rich flavor for your sweet potato crunch.
Serving and Storing Your Sweet Potato Crunch
Presentation
Serving sweet potato crunch is a delightful experience. Once it’s baked to perfection at 350°F, let it rest for a few minutes. This helps set the layers and makes serving easier. Cut into squares or scoop portions into bowls, ensuring each serving features that glorious crunch on top.
Garnish with extra chopped pecans for an appealing look, or drizzle a bit of additional maple syrup over the top for an inviting glaze. This dish is visually appealing, showcasing the contrasting colors and textures that make it a stunning addition to any table.
Pairings/Storage
While sweet potato crunch shines on its own, pairing it with a dollop of whipped cream or a scoop of vanilla ice cream enhances the indulgence. The creamy elements provide a delightful contrast, making every bite memorable.
If you have le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to five days. Reheat in the oven for the best texture. The flavors continue to meld, allowing you to enjoy the deliciousness even after the initial baking.

Sweet Potato Crunch
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 90 minutes
- Total Time: 105 minutes
- Yield: 8 servings
- Category: Dessert
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
A delightful dessert blending the sweetness of baked sweet potatoes with a crispy pecan topping, perfect for any gathering.
Ingredients
- 4 large sweet potatoes
- 1/2 cup maple syrup (plus extra for drizzling)
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 2 tbsp melted butter
- 1 tsp ground cinnamon
- 1/2 cup heavy cream
- 1 cup chopped pecans
- 1/2 cup flour
- 1/2 cup brown sugar
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
- Wash the sweet potatoes and make a slit in each one. Place on a lined baking sheet.
- Bake for 60-90 minutes until soft, then let cool.
- Scoop out the flesh into a bowl and mash.
- Add maple syrup, vanilla, melted butter, cinnamon, and cream. Mix well.
- Spread the mixture into a 2-3 quart baking dish.
- In another bowl, combine flour, brown sugar, and half of the pecans. Blend with cold butter until crumbly.
- Spread the remaining pecans over the sweet potato filling and then add the crumbly topping.
- Bake at 350°F (175°C) for 30-40 minutes until golden and crispy.
- Let cool for a few minutes before serving.
Notes
For added flavor, consider roasting the pecans before adding them to the topping.
